Title: Trusty update to 3.13.11-ckt13 stable release Status in linux package in Ubuntu: Invalid Status in linux source package in Trusty: Fix Released Bug description: SRU Justification Impact: The upstream process for stable tree updates is quite similar in scope to the Ubuntu SRU process, e.g., each patch has to demonstrably fix a bug, and each patch is vetted by upstream by originating either directly from Linus' tree or in a minimally backported form of that patch. The 3.13.11-ckt13 upstream stable patch set is now available.
